Will Greenwood is a former England rugby player and the second highest try scorer in English rugby history. He is widely regarded as one of England’s greatest ever rugby players, as well as one of the sport’s most engaging, intelligent and entertaining characters.
Will Greenwood started his working career on London’s City trading floor before debuting for Harlequins in 1994 and then progressing to Leicester in 1996.
He made his England debut in 1997 and went on to become an integral part of the England team, a position he cemented in the Six Nations and World Cup in 2003, finishing the World Cup tournament as joint top try scorer with five.
Throughout his 11 years playing professional rugby, Will was a dedicated professional combining a fantastic work ethic with a desire to continuously learn and improve his game. Despite injury setbacks and occasional moments of self-doubt and personal tragedy his focus, determination and perseverance led him to the top of the national and international game.

Steven Bartlett is an entrepreneur, investor and multiple bestselling author who launched his first business from his bedroom and was a millionaire by the age of 23.
Steven’s journey to success is somewhat unconventional, being expelled from secondary school and dropping out of university after just one lecture.
In 2014 Steven co-founded Social Chain a social media marketing company with Dominic McGregor. After five years the company was publicly listed at $186million and in 2020 reached a market valuation of more than $600million.
Steven Bartlett is perhaps most well known for his part on the BBC investment programme Dragons’ Den, which he joined in 2022 as the show’s youngest ever Dragon, aged just 28.

As Founder and Director of L30 Relational Systems, Mark Finnis has over twenty years’ experience of working with national and international businesses and voluntary services.
He provides training sessions, consultancy, and is an in-demand keynote speaker, particularly on the national development of restorative practices.
Restorative practice describes a way of being, an underpinning ethos, which enables us to build and maintain healthy relationships, resolve difficulties, and repair harm when relationships breakdown.
L30 aims to help develop practical training and support for organisations – from corporate to charity to education. They provide all participants with an understanding of what restorative practice is, within a practical framework that can be implemented immediately.

Paul Adamson is a visionary business leader, entrepreneur, and keynote speaker who transformed his love for the seas into a remarkable business journey.
Following his career as a professional sailor, Paul began his remarkable transformation by becoming a pivotal figure in the revival of Oyster Yachts, an iconic British luxury yacht manufacturer. Faced with administration, he led the business into a period of exceptional growth, securing £185 million of new sales, despite the challenges of a global pandemic. This growth put Oyster Yachts back on the map and secured the business for the long term.
Paul’s expertise extends beyond the marine industry. He has supported a number of global businesses develop transformative change and performance programs, with clients including Valeo Foods Group, The Shed Distillery and Henri Lloyd.
In 2022, Paul Adamson’s life journey took an unexpected detour with the diagnosis of Follicular Lymphoma, an incurable blood cancer. The diagnosis, while a test of his fortitude, did not hold him back in any way. Demonstrating resilience, leadership skills and optimism, Paul bravely faced the challenge and is now in remission.

Lisa Baskott is the award-winning founder and CEO of 2nd Line of Defence, a private security recruitment agency that focuses on filling roles with a new, diverse and inclusive workforce. The business was an Enterprise Vision Awards winner in 2023 in the New Business category.
As part of her commitment to serving the community, Lisa Baskott has been a Magistrate for 11 years, sitting as a Presiding Justice in both the Adult and Youth Courts in Sussex. In 2021, Lisa was one of seven newly-appointed regional Inclusion and Diversity Magistrates (IDM).
Lisa became a qualified Security Industry Authority (SIA) licensed door supervisor in 2021. She is celebrated for her commitment to advancing diversity and inclusivity within the private security industry and is especially focused on getting more women into the frontline security sector.
She has written numerous articles on the subject, has appeared on national television and radio, as well as being interviewed on many podcasts.
